Hello friend,

Welcome to March’s Alignment Edit.

This month we’re turning our attention to something that often gets squeezed out of busy schedules and creative work alike: time for creativity itself.

Not time to produce.
Not time to perform.
Not time to turn every idea into something shareable.

Just time to pause, reflect, and reconnect with the part of you that creates.

One thing I’ve noticed in my own life is that my best ideas rarely come when I’m sitting at my desk trying to force them. They tend to arrive when I’m moving my body, stepping outside, or giving my mind space to wander.

Creativity seems to thrive when we’re willing to step away from the noise long enough to hear ourselves again.

This week, we’ll spend just a few minutes each day creating that space.
